Scottish Welcome

Almost every Scots-blooded person in Glsborne, along with hundreds of their kiwi friends, were among the large crowd which extended a tremendous welcome to the cast of the Kenneth McKella Show when it arrived at Darton Field on a recent Sunday afternoon.

As they alighted from their plane, the famous Scottish personalities were greeted by the skirl o' the pipes and a loud cheer from the waiting crowd,

Among the cast were Jimmy Shand and his band, film star Duncan McRae, and the tenor, Kenneth McKella.
